Gibbett Surname Meaning

From the Middle English personal name Gibet or Gibot, a pet form of Gibb (Gilbert). Some of the bearers below may belong under (2) or (3).

Post-medieval variant of Giblett with loss of -l-.

Post-medieval variant of Gibbard.

Source: The Concise Oxford Dictionary of Family Names in Britain, 2021

Where is the Gibbett family from?

You can see how Gibbett families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Gibbett family name was found in the USA, the UK, and Scotland between 1871 and 1920. The most Gibbett families were found in United Kingdom in 1891. In 1891 there were 7 Gibbett families living in Lincolnshire. This was about 35% of all the recorded Gibbett's in United Kingdom. Lincolnshire had the highest population of Gibbett families in 1891.
